  • A settlement agreement has been reached between Trade Union Solidarity and Government on the Employment Equity Act. Solidarity launched a dispute against the Department of Employment and Labour, and the minister with the International Labour Organisation among others disputing the constitutionality of South Africa's new BEE and transformation laws.

    "According to Solidarity, the agreement solidifies and underlines two major points in relation to employment equity:
    No one’s employment may be terminated in any way as a result of companies’ racial programmes; and
    Race may not be used as the sole criterion for employment and promotions.
    “This agreement means the end of using race as the sole criterion for employment and promotion. It also removes the sword of retrenchment that has been hanging over the head of minorities, and it means that companies would no longer be forced to make appointments that do not meet their specific skills needs."
    "The settlement also affirms a guarantee from the government that no penalties will be applied to employers and businesses that have a valid reason not to comply - while also stating clearly that no business will be forced in any way to dismiss workers based on race in trying to achieve the targets."
